The impact of COVID-19 on community integration, quality of life, depression and anxiety in people with chronic spinal cord injury.

Alejandro García-RudolphJoan SauríJaume López CarballoBlanca CegarraMark Andrew WrightEloy OpissoJosep María Tormos
Published in: The journal of spinal cord medicine (2021)
COVID-19 impacted HADS' depression and CIQ's social integration. Participants younger than 55 years were impacted in WHOQOL-BREF's physical and psychological dimensions, meanwhile participants older than 55, were not.
